Key Features:
- Color: Quartz – A subtle blend of light gray with hints of blue and yellow, giving your eyes a soft yet striking transformation.
- Type: Yearly Disposable Lenses
- Base Curve: 8.6, designed to fit a wide variety of eye shapes for maximum comfort and security.
- Diameter: 14.2mm, subtly enhancing the size of your eyes without overemphasizing the effect.
- Water Content: 40%, ensuring hydration and comfort for extended wear.
- Material: Poly-2HEMA 60%, providing a soft, flexible material for a comfortable fit.
- Thickness: 0.08mm, lightweight for ease of wear.
- Replacement Cycle: Yearly, making them a convenient and long-lasting solution for your eye color enhancement.
- Expiry Date: 5 years, ensuring long-term use and durability.

Getting Started:
- Wash Your Hands: Thoroughly wash your hands with soap and water to remove dirt and oils that can contaminate your lenses.
- Prepare Your Lens: Carefully remove the lens from the blister pack and place it on your clean fingertip.
- Inspect the Lens: Ensure the lens is free of any debris or damage.
Insertion:
- Gently Place the Lens: Position your non-dominant hand on your eyelid to hold it open.
- Align the Lens: Use your dominant hand to bring the lens close to your eye.
- Blink and Adjust: Blink gently to help the lens settle into place. If needed, use your eyelid to adjust the lens.
Removal:
- Break the Seal: Gently break the seal between the lens and your eye using your index finger.
- Gently Pinch: Pinch the lens between your thumb and index finger.
- Remove Carefully: Lift the lens away from your eye, avoiding pulling on your eyelid.
Lens Care:
- Clean Your Lenses: Use a lens solution to clean and disinfect your lenses as directed by the manufacturer.
- Store Properly: Store your lenses in a clean lens case filled with fresh solution.
- Replace Regularly: Replace your lenses as recommended by your eye care professional.
